How It Started

There was a time when Shopify was not popular. In 2006, a few friends in Canada tried to sell snowboards online, but they faced problems as there were no readily available solutions for that. They had no other choice but to create their own tool, which has now become famous as Shopify.

It is comparable to a situation where one fails to get the right toy and therefore decides on making one for themselves. This small beginning has led to a great number of users today, ranging from children who sell slime on it to very large companies. The Price Tag—What You’re Paying For

The Plans

Let us discuss — is Shopify worth it — the cost. Whatever the case, you know, Shopify has a 3-day free trial, and after that, it's $1 per month for 3 months. And, further it’s not free, Shopify, and not that it is affordable. It has three core plans, just like when choosing a telephone plan:

— Basic ($29/month): It’s great for those who are starting out—unlimited products, a website, and some other interesting additions such as discount codes. The good news is that you can pay less if you choose to pay annually!

— Shopify ($79/month): Additional function, e.g., reports on what sold well. Best for the growth stage

— Advanced ($299/month): This is only meant for experts who make high sales; amateurs should stay away from it!

Therefore, — is Shopify worth it — is Shopify still a good deal at $29? For beginners, the Basic $29 plan is usually more than enough. You may also take advantage of the $1/month offer for the first three months following an extended free trial period — now that’s a great offer!

Extra Costs

However, there is a hitch; there are additional charges. Shopify takes its share whenever a purchase is made—for instance, 2.9% + 30¢ for every sale when using their payment processor. This is comparable to purchasing a cinema ticket and deciding to add some popcorn after all.

Also, additional charges may apply when one buys apps or fancy themes. A few may be free, while others retail at $5, $10, or even $20 every month. It can become substantial very quickly if you don’t pay attention. So keep an eye on it!

Cheap Start Option

In case you are low on funds but would like to sell your products on Instagram or Facebook instead of an online store, then you may take advantage of the Starter plan at just $1/month! Additionally, there is a 3-day free trial to play around with.

Shopify vs other options

Wix

At $23 for a monthly plan for selling, without other extra charges, Wix is another alternative. It’s artsy—kind of like those craft kits that some people love making fun of? Good if you’re into eye candy that may also result in some sales. Does Shopify outshine Wix? If you focus on selling as your primary activity, then undoubtedly yes, because it is better in this case.

Big Cartel

Just as its name suggests, Big Cartel is like a virtual garage sale where you can list up to 5 items for free. It’s plain and basic, though. Great fun for beginners, but Shopify will suit expansion better.

WooCommerce

In case you have a WordPress site, WooCommerce is free but complex—similar to constructing an entire treehouse alone starting from scratch. You must have technical know-how. Shopify is less complex for beginners.
